Transforming Cancer Care Through CAR T Cells
CAR T-cell therapy represents a revolutionary advancement in the fight against cancer. This innovative treatment harnesses the power of a patient's own immune system to destroy cancerous cells. The process involves genetically modifying T-cells, a type of white blood cell, to express chimeric antigen receptors (CARs). These CARs are designed to specifically recognize unique antigens present on the surface of cancer cells. Once these engineered T-cells are infused back into the patient's body, they can multiply and target and destroy the cancerous cells.
CAR T-cell therapy has shown remarkable success in treating certain types of blood cancers, including leukemia and read more lymphoma. In some cases, it has resulted in long-term survival, offering hope for patients who have exhausted other treatment options.

Emerging Applications of CAR T-Cell Therapy Beyond Blood Cancers
While CAR T-cell therapy has demonstrated remarkable success in treating hematological malignancies, its potential extends far beyond the realm of blood cancers. Clinical experts are actively exploring novel applications for this transformative immunotherapy in a wide range of solid tumors, autoimmune diseases, and even infectious illnesses. The inherent adaptability of CAR T-cells, coupled with ongoing advances in engineering and delivery strategies, paves the way for pioneering treatments that could reshape the landscape of medicine. Preclinical studies have shown promising outcomes in targeting solid tumors such as lung cancer, melanoma, and glioblastoma, suggesting that CAR T-cell therapy may soon become a valuable tool in the fight against these devastating diseases. Furthermore, the potential to harness CAR T-cells to target specific immune checkpoints or inflammatory pathways holds significant promise for managing autoimmune disorders and mitigating transplant rejection. As research progresses, we can anticipate a proliferation of CAR T-cell applications that will alter the way we approach various medical challenges.
